Overview
The MAX6865UK23D6L+T from Maxim Integrated is a nanopower microprocessor supervisory circuit in a 5-pin SOT23 package, combining voltage monitoring, manual reset input (MR), and watchdog timer (WDI) with active-high push-pull RESET output. It asserts reset when VCC drops below 2.313V (typ), MR is pulled low, or WDI fails to toggle within 209s (typ), and holds reset for ≥600ms after recovery. Designed for ultra-low-power battery-operated medical and portable electronics.

Technical Context
This device implements a dual-trigger reset architecture: one path monitors VCC against a precision bandgap-based threshold (±2.5% tolerance), while a second path detects MR assertion or WDI inactivity. The internal watchdog timer clears on any WDI edge (rising/falling) and resumes counting only after RESET deasserts.
The reset timeout generator uses an RC-based oscillator calibrated for temperature stability (±1% normalized tRP over –40°C to +85°C), and the push-pull RESET output drives high to VCC with 0.8×VCC VOH at 500µA source current - enabling direct interface with 1.8V/2.5V/3.3V µP reset inputs without external level-shifting.

Pinout & Package
Package: 5-pin SOT23-5, lead-free, surface-mount. Pin 1 is RESET (active-high push-pull), Pin 2 is GND, Pin 3 is MR (manual reset input), Pin 4 is WDI (watchdog input), Pin 5 is VCC (supply voltage input).
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| RESET | Active-high push-pull output; drives high to VCC during reset assertion; no external pullup required. |
| 2 | GND | Ground reference for all internal circuits; must be connected to system ground plane. |
| 3 | MR | Active-low manual reset input; internally pulled up to VCC; initiates reset when pulled ≤0.3×VCC. |
| 4 | WDI | Watchdog input; rising or falling edge clears internal timer; static high/low >209s triggers reset. |
| 5 | VCC | Supply voltage input (1.2V–5.5V); monitored for brownout; bypass with 0.1µF capacitor to GND. |

FAQ
What is the exact reset threshold voltage of the MAX6865UK23D6L+T?
The MAX6865UK23D6L+T has a factory-trimmed reset threshold of 2.313V (typical), with ±2.5% tolerance over temperature (–40°C to +85°C). This value is confirmed in Table 2 (Threshold Suffix Guide) of the datasheet, where suffix "23" corresponds to VTH = 2.313V. The MAX6865UK23D6L+T maintains this accuracy without external calibration.
Does the MAX6865UK23D6L+T support active-high or active-low reset output?
The MAX6865UK23D6L+T features an active-high push-pull RESET output (Pin 1), as confirmed in the MAX6865 pin description and Selector Guide. When asserted, RESET drives high to VCC; when deasserted, it pulls low. This eliminates need for external pullup resistors and simplifies interfacing with µPs requiring active-high reset signals.
What is the watchdog timeout period for the MAX6865UK23D6L+T?
The MAX6865UK23D6L+T provides a watchdog timeout period of 209s (typical), specified by the "L" suffix in the part number. Minimum and maximum values are 95s and 487s respectively, per Table 3 (Watchdog Timeout). This long timeout supports firmware with extended idle or calibration phases without risking false resets.
Can the MAX6865UK23D6L+T operate reliably below 1.8V supply voltage?
Yes - the MAX6865UK23D6L+T operates from VCC = 1.2V to 5.5V and guarantees valid RESET assertion down to VCC = +1.1V, as stated in the Electrical Characteristics table. Its 170nA typical supply current at 1.8V and stable reset behavior at 1.2V make it suitable for Li-ion/LiFePO₄ battery systems nearing end-of-discharge.
Is the MAX6865UK23D6L+T pin-compatible with other devices in the MAX68xx family?
Yes - the MAX6865UK23D6L+T uses the standard 5-pin SOT23-5 package and shares identical pinout with MAX6864/MAX6866/MAX6867/MAX6869 variants (Pin 1: RESET, Pin 2: GND, Pin 3: MR, Pin 4: WDI, Pin 5: VCC). This allows drop-in substitution within the same watchdog-enabled subgroup, provided reset polarity and timeout requirements match.
